How can one identify fake trench art?

To identify fake trench art, look for inconsistencies in materials, craftsmanship, and historical accuracy. Authentic trench art is typically made from war-related items like shell casings and has intricate details reflecting the time period. Check for markings or signatures from known artists or makers to verify authenticity.


What materials are trench art made from?

Trench art generally refers to art produced due to armed conflicts and/or the aftermath of such conflicts. Trench art has been made from artillery shell cases, as well as ship wood.

What is the overall strategy for taking an enemy trench?

The overall strategy for taking an enemy trench typically involves a combination of reconnaissance, artillery bombardment, and infantry assault. First, thorough intelligence is gathered to identify weaknesses in the trench's defenses. This is followed by a preparatory artillery strike to neutralize enemy positions and create chaos. Finally, coordinated infantry attacks, often using smoke cover and tactical maneuvers, are executed to breach the trench and exploit any gaps in the enemy's line.
